How much do purchasing inventory control manager j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 10, 2026, the average yearly pay for purchasing inventory control manager in Vacaville, CA is $68,495.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$52,700.00 and $78,700.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a purchasing inventory control manager do?

A Purchasing Inventory Control Manager oversees the procurement of goods and materials for a company while ensuring optimal inventory levels are maintained. They are responsible for selecting suppliers, negotiating contracts, monitoring stock, and coordinating with other departments to forecast future inventory needs. Their role is crucial to preventing shortages or excess inventory, reducing costs, and keeping operations running smoothly. They also analyze inventory data and implement strategies to improve efficiency in the supply chain.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a purchasing inventory control man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Purchasing Inventory Control Manager, you need a strong background in supply chain management, inventory optimization, and procurement, usually supported by a bachelor's degree in business, logistics, or a related field. Familiarity with enterprise resource planning (ERP) systems, inventory management software, and relevant certifications such as CPSM or APICS is highly beneficial. Outstanding analytical thinking, negotiation, leadership, and communication skills help you excel in coordinating teams and vendors. These competencies are critical for maintaining cost-effective inventory levels, ensuring timely supply, and minimizing disruptions in operations.

What are some common challenges faced by purchasing inventory control managers, and how can they be addressed?

Purchasing Inventory Control Managers often encounter challenges such as balancing inventory levels to prevent overstocking or stockouts, managing supplier relationships, and adapting to fluctuations in demand. Successfully addressing these issues involves implementing robust inventory tracking systems, maintaining open communication with vendors, and using data analytics to forecast needs more accurately. Collaboration with other departments like sales, production, and logistics is also crucial to ensure inventory strategies align with overall business goals.

What is the difference between Purchasing Inventory Control Manager vs Purchasing Coordinator?

AspectPurchasing Inventory Control ManagerPurchasing Coordinator
C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or’s degree in supply chain, logistics, or business; certifications like CPSM are commonOften requires a high school diploma or associate degree; some roles prefer certifications like CPSM or APICS
Work EnvironmentSupervises inventory control teams, manages procurement processes, and collaborates with suppliersSupports purchasing activities, maintains records, and assists procurement staff
Industry UsageCommon in manufacturing, retail, and logistics sectorsWidely used across retail, healthcare, and manufacturing industries

The Purchasing Inventory Control Manager oversees inventory and procurement strategies, focusing on managing teams and optimizing supply chains. In contrast, the Purchasing Coordinator primarily supports purchasing operations and maintains records. Both roles are essential in supply chain management but differ in scope and responsibilities.
